Big and bad and built for heavy-duty sound, Alpine's SWR-1542D 15" subwoofer delivers impact bass that you can hear and feel. Alpine has taken the best features from its previous SWR Series subs and added the hottest technology for ground-pounding power and superb accuracy.
The pulp cone has been reinforced with Kevlar® (the material used in bulletproof vests) for extra rigidity, so it won't buckle under hard play. A rubber surround helps to maximize cone travel for deep bass, while standing up to the decay that can destroy a speaker. Air vents help the sub shed heat quickly for efficient operation and better power handling.
The two 2" voice coils handle lots of power while offering system wiring flexibility. The tinsel leads are virtually unbreakable they're woven into the spiders. An aluminum diecast frame provides a secure, non-resonant housing. The SWR-1542D is designed for use in sealed or ported enclosures.
Note: If you are wiring this DVC sub for lower impedance, make sure that your amp is compatible. Most car amplifiers are stable down to 2 ohms in standard mode, or 4 ohms in bridged operation.
